Minimum/General Experience: Minimum 6 years experience in Information Technology of which 4 years must be specialized including protocol analysis, communication network system design and maintenance, and knowledge of communication protocols and devices such as bridges, routers and gateways. General experience in Information Technology includes aspects of communication networks planning, installation and support. Functional Responsibility: Provides support to users in the areas of network operations, configuration, network monitoring and setup. Serves as the point of contact for troubleshooting network problems. Assists in conducting site surveys. Assesses and documents current site network configuration and user requirements. Works with network installation team. Prepares site installation and test reports. Gives direction to junior members of the team. Minimum Education: Bachelor’s degree in computer science, information systems, engineering, business, or other related scientific or technical discipline and four years experience. Two years of experience may be substituted for each year of college leading to the required degree.
